Q: which memory card would be best for this camera?
A: Selection of the SD card varies with how you want to use the camera. If you want to use it primarily for still photo's, use Sandisk Extreme Plus or Extreme Pro 80 MB/s - 95 MB/s "U-1" cards. If you want to fully use all of the features at maximum quality, use Sandisk Extreme Plus or Extreme Pro 80 MS/s - 95 MB/s "U-3" cards, and you will get excellent results. The only way you can shoot 4k video at highest quality, as well as fully take advantage of the High Frame Rate recording feature is with the U-3 cards, and they are expensive but worth it. Besides, Best Buy has them on sale at the moment. I only use the 64 GB size right now, but am considering using 128 so that I can shoot more video. The camera can only use one SD card at a time, which is why I go with a large capacity card.

Q: Will this camera tint the movies orange when shooting stage plays with spot lights ?
A: Hi Bill, It depends on the lighting that stage plays uses. You can easily control the temperature or tint of the video by adjusting the White Balance of the camera. There are preset that you can instantly use and you can also manually adjust in Kelvins. Best regards, Zander
Q: What is the maximum time this camera can record with a 64 mb and 128 mb card.
A: Hi Bill, the maximum amount will depend on the file format of the videos. You can record AVCHD files with a maximum of 6 hours when using a 64GB memory card. Thanks_Mitch
